Analysis
Bolivia recorded 2.38 per 100 people for personal computers in 2005. That is the highest value across all 15 years on record.
That represents a change of up 2.9% on the previous year and up 626.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, personal computers in Bolivia peaked at 2.38 per 100 people in 2005 and was at its lowest, 0.2139 per 100 people, in 1991.
Bolivia ranks 135th of 182 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.4486 per 100 people | 0.2139 per 100 people | 1.21 per 100 people | 9 |
| 2000s | 2.13 per 100 people | 1.66 per 100 people | 2.38 per 100 people | 6 |
